EXIT:ALASKA
2003
2 channel video installation, 4.32 min

In the Video Installation Exit: Alaska Hanna Ljungh has used the script from the movie
'Five Easy Pieces' (1970). One scene from the film is that of two women hitch hiking in the
USA to reach Alaska.Hanna has together with a friend reconstructed the scene by doing a
similar trip in her native country Swedenwhere they use the film script in conversation with
the people they get a ride from.The sound is used together with a filmed sugar landscape 
and a monitor with the text.
The installation is bound together by a white carpet that slowly gets dirtier by every visitor
that enters into the room. Exit: Alaska is an attempt to deconstruct an image. In the installation
layers of fictional and real information are made to strive in different directions and clash with 
each other. The installation is a playwith the inherent contradictions in an action. Where the filth 
of the everyday and the awkward attempt is put in the same room as the grand visions of stark 
white horizons.
